Common Hidden Fees



When renting a dumpster, you might run into common concealed fees that can significantly impact your general cost. Among the fees to watch out for is excess costs. If you go beyond the weight limitation or fill the dumpster past its capacity, you could deal with added costs. It's important to be mindful of the weight constraints and measurements of the dumpster you pick to prevent these extra expenses.

Another usual hidden charge is the cost of keeping the dumpster for longer than at first planned. Many rental agreements included an established rental period, and if you exceed that timeframe, you might incur day-to-day service charges. To avoid this, see to it to accurately approximate for how long you'll need the dumpster and coordinate pickups appropriately.

Delivery and pick-up charges are extra fees that are occasionally forgotten. Some business consist of these costs in their general cost, while others charge them separately. It's crucial to clarify this with the rental company in advance to avoid any type of shocks on your final costs.

Variables Influencing Total Price



To understand the overall cost of dumpster service, it's essential to evaluate various factors that can affect the total rate.

The dimension of the dumpster plays a significant duty in establishing the expense; bigger dumpsters usually come with greater rental fees.



Area is another important variable, as distribution charges can vary depending upon how far you're from the rental firm.

The rental duration is also essential; the longer you need the dumpster, the more it will cost.

In addition, the sort of waste you prepare to take care of can influence the price, with certain products needing special delivery or disposal methods that come at an added cost.

Extra services like prolonged leasing durations, overwhelming the dumpster, or going beyond weight restrictions can additionally lead to added fees.
